Three Russian soldiers killed in Chechnya
Reports suggest their armoured vehicle hit a land-mine, and then a group of militants opened fire with automatic weapons. The wounded have been taken to hospital, and a search has been started for the militants involved.
“An armoured personal carrier of the engineering advanced guard was blown up. An escort group came under fire from long range. A sapper’s commander organized the defence and put up an armed resistance. The shootout was over by eight o’clock in the morning. There are few roads in the northern part of Chechnya and all of them are busy. All cargos, especially essentials like wood, water, and food are moved on these roads. A search for the militants involved has begun,” Vasily Panchenkov, Head of the Press Service of the Interior Troops, commented.
